2017-10-04 6 views
0

Ich habe Anmeldung mit Facebook, Google und Twitter in einem Asp.Net-Kern-Projekt aktiviert. Ich speichere auch die entsprechenden Token in Tabelle AspNetUserTokens. Wie kann ich Twitter-Tokens abrufen, um beispielsweise im Namen eines Benutzers auf die Twitter-API zuzugreifen? ohne dass sich dieser Benutzer bei Twitter anmeldet oder gerade in meiner Anwendung angemeldet ist, verwende ich Twitter API?Verbrauchte externe Anbieter Token auf Asp.net Core Identity

Antwort

1

Ich war auf der Suche in den SignInManager aber die richtige Stelle zu suchen, den Usermanager wurde:

var accessToken = await _userManager.GetAuthenticationTokenAsync(user, "Twitter", "access_token"); 
var accessTokenSecret = await _userManager.GetAuthenticationTokenAsync(user, "Twitter", "access_token_secret"); 
Verwandte Themen